HAL BLAINE, the drummer in the legendary group of session musicians known as THE WRECKING CREW, has died.
THE HUFFINGTON POST reports, "The ROCK AND ROLL HALL OF FAMER, who played on about 40 #1 singles and roughly 150 Top 10 tunes, was 90. BLAINE performed on dozens of beloved albums, including THE BEACH BOYS’ masterwork 'Pet Sounds.' He also worked with ELVIS PRESLEY, SONNY & CHER, THE MAMAS & THE PAPAS, SIMON & GARFUNKEL and THE BYRDS, as well as both FRANK and NANCY SINATRA, just to name a few."
